How Much Does an Associate in General Music from Solano College Cost?

$1,163 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Solano College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Solano College paid an average of $290 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$46 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$1,104$6,960
Fees$59$79
Books and Supplies$1,970$1,970

Does Solano College Offer an Online Associate in General Music?

If you’re interested in online learning, you’re in luck. Solano College does offer online classes in its general music associate degree program.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Solano College Online Learning page.

Solano College Associate Student Diversity for General Music

3 Associate Degrees Awarded
100.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 3 students received their associate degree in general music.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their associate degree in general music in 2019-2020, none of them were women.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

All of the general music associate degree recipients at Solano College in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*.
